DESCRIPTION/BACKGROUND:

On June 27, 2025, the County Attorney’s Office received a request from Cynturia McClendon Smith for a Release/Reduction of her Civil Restitution Lien from Case No. 2014-CF-0997, recorded in OR Book 6069, Page 609 on July 17, 2014. Ms. McClendon Smith is requesting a reduction of the Civil Restitution/Cost of Incarceration Lien totaling $14,786.27, with $9,000.00 remaining in judgment and $5,786.27 in interest.

 

On March 24, 2014, Ms. McClendon Smith was arrested for Possession of Cocaine (Third Degree Felony) and Possession of Cannabis Less than 20 Grams (First Degree Misdemeanor) in Case No. 2014-CF-0997. On May 6, 2014, she was sentenced to 180 days in jail; the court imposed a judgment of Cost of Incarceration for $9,000.00 (sentence 180 days x $50 per day). She served 154 days in the Marion County jail and was an Inmate Worker for 108 days. Therefore, she was in jail for 46 days where she was not an inmate worker. She has paid all other fines and court costs for this case.

 

Ms. McClendon Smith is asking for this release/reduction of her lien to help clear up her background to obtain an administration job with her local church.
